About Us: Scholars

The Center for Character and Citizenship is envisioned as a meeting and working place for scholars and students interested in topics of relevance to the Center's mission. Toward that end, scholars with expertise and interests of relevance to the Center's work are invited to join an advisory group. The group began as an Advisory Board but was soon renamed the "Community of Scholars" (COS) to reflect the true purpose and envisioned workings of the group; i.e., as a collaborative group of scholars working together as a scholarly community to further the mission of the Center. The COS meets at least twice a year for scholarly discussions, brainstorming, strategic planning, and networking. They also meet virtually to advise the CCC on matters of relevance to them.
